Division III Swim Colleges in Ohio
Ohio is home to 11 NCAA Division III swim programs. D3 swimming in Ohio attracts academically focused student-athletes who want competitive swimming without the time demands of D1 or the roster pressure of larger programs.
11 NCAA Division III swim programs in Ohio. NCAA D3 prohibits athletic scholarships entirely. However, D3 schools — especially private liberal arts colleges — often award generous institutional merit and need-based grants that produce competitive net costs.
Division III Swim Programs in Ohio
| School | City | Est. Net Price | Niche Grade |
|---|---|---|---|
| Baldwin Wallace University | Berea | $34,200 | C+ |
| Bluffton University | Bluffton | $33,000 | C+ |
| Case Western Reserve University | Cleveland | $33,900 | A |
| Denison University | Granville | $37,600 | A+ |
| Heidelberg University | Tiffin | $35,100 | C+ |
| Hiram College | Hiram | $30,300 | C+ |
| John Carroll University | University Heights | $26,900 | C+ |
| Kenyon College | Gambier | $26,600 | A+ |
| Oberlin College | Oberlin | $28,600 | A |
| Ohio Northern University | Ada | $39,000 | C+ |
| Ohio Wesleyan University | Delaware | $32,800 | A |
Recruiting for Division III Swimming in Ohio
All Division III programs in Ohio follow the same NCAA Division III recruiting rules — but each program has its own time standards, roster culture, academic profile, and scholarship budget. When comparing Ohio Division III programs, consider:
- Your event times relative to each program's existing roster benchmarks
- Academic fit — admissions standards and available majors vary significantly across Ohio Division III programs
- Cost — estimated net price after grants can vary by $10,000–$30,000 per year even within the same division
- In-state tuition — Ohio public universities may offer significantly lower tuition for Ohio residents
- Conference competition level — conference affiliation affects the competitiveness of the dual-meet schedule

- Do Division III programs in Ohio offer swimming scholarships?
- NCAA D3 prohibits athletic scholarships entirely. However, D3 schools — especially private liberal arts colleges — often award generous institutional merit and need-based grants that produce competitive net costs.
- How do I contact Division III swim coaches in Ohio?
- Email coaches directly with your best times, GPA, graduation year, and intended major. D1 and D2 coaches cannot initiate contact until June 15 after your sophomore year, but you can email them first at any time. D3 coaches have no contact restrictions.
